White Labs Vials
I love the little vials! So good for repurposing. I recently started brewing, so I've only collected four so far, but I foresee amassing quite a hoard of them. Share with me your most clever uses for these little gems.
I make my own shampoo and the vial is perfect for mixing it up. I fill it 1/2 full of tea tree castille soap and 1/2 coconut milk. Swirl it up, and I get two shampoos out of it, which is perfect for how long the coconut milk stays good. That may be a bit girly for a board dominated by men, but I hope you appreciate my DIY nature. I can also foresee using them for mixing up a cocoa powder slurry for a cup of hot chocolate, or Popsicle molds for the kids. Any other ideas? |
If you go to White Labs webpage, there are instructions on how to redeem empty vials for free yeast, t-shirts and other stuff.
